Here are the questions for the biography and the genealogy of the book, the answers to which will help you write an interesting family story and arrange your own memories. If it seems to you that there is nothing to talk about or the narrative is too dry, without details.

Then ask these questions to your relatives, write down the answers, and you will receive a real book about the history of the family. Questions for the biography and the pedigree book about the school and the exam as the name of your first teacher and class teacher was called. What subject did your favorite teacher lead. What lesson did you like at school most at school and why? Did you go to the library, what books you took to read? Where was the library. What estimates did you usually receive in Russian and mathematics?

Did you have a certificate of graduation? Who did you dream of becoming or where to go to study after graduation? Did your dream come true? Did you make crafts for a kindergarten or school? Loved to draw? Who painted tasks for you for a drawing and drawing lesson? How many children were in your yard, with whom did you like to play the most? Do you communicate now? Have you collected something in childhood and why?

Are your collections preserved now? What is the most vivid and early memory of you from childhood, what age does it belong to? Did your parents record information about your childhood: the first steps, the first words, and so on? Are your children's tags from the hospital preserved? Is the album preserved with records and children's photos? Did your parents save your first drawings, crafts, first notebooks, diaries?

Were you at sea or river in childhood? Caught fish? When did you learn to swim? Did you ride a boat or catamaran? When did you learn to ride a bicycle? What was he? Who taught you to ride it? Where and in what years did you go with the whole family? Did we rest in the pioneer camp, in what years and where? Did you have a ceremony associated with the fallen milk teeth in childhood?

What games did you play in the yard? Rubber, Cossack robbers, built a hut? Jumping on garages? Climbed trees? Did you get a fire? Traditions, as the New Year in the family celebrated, what New Year you remember the most. What gifts for the New Year do you remember. Did you dress up a real Christmas tree or artificial? What Christmas tree toys did you have? Maybe there was a ritual in decorating the house?

Did you believe in Santa Claus? When did you understand that he does not really come? Were there any expressions in the family that became traditional soyna? How did you celebrate birthdays and children's birthdays in your family? What gifts were it customary to give and why? Was they invited children to children's birthday? What traditional recipes did you have in your family?

Have you made candies on a stick? What traditions were in your parental family? A trip somewhere, a celebration of a certain important date? Were religious holidays celebrated in the family, how? Do you remember the funeral that you happened to be attended? Who were these people? Is it customary to remember the deceased in the family and how is it customary to go to the cemetery and on what days?

Did you go to church with relatives in childhood? For what reason? Do you go yourself now? Are you a baptized person? Who are your godparents and when was the baptism rite? Was there a TV in your childhood-black and white or color, in what year appeared? What programs did you watch on TV, and at what time did they go? Did you go to the cinema? Which movie is most remembered? Have you had a diaphiral at home, a video recorder - what cartoons did you look at them?

A tape recorder or radio - what did you listen to them? Do you remember the records? What did you listen to them and where did they lose? When did the phone appear in your house? What was your number?
